Trailer Home Demolition in Houston, TX
Trailer home demolition services involve the careful removal and disposal of outdated, damaged, or unused mobile homes and trailers. This process typically includes dismantling the structure, safely removing debris, and preparing the property for future use or development. Projects may range from complete teardown of entire trailer homes to partial demolitions for renovations or lot clearing. Property owners interested in this service should consider factors such as the size and condition of the trailer, site accessibility, and any local regulations or permits required for demolition work.
Before requesting trailer home demolition, property owners often want to understand the scope of the project, including what is involved in the removal process and the disposal of materials. It’s also helpful to know if there are any site-specific considerations, such as nearby structures or utility connections, that could affect the demolition plan. Clarifying these details ensures a smoother process and helps determine the best approach for safely and efficiently clearing the trailer from the property.

Trailer Home Demolition Questions
What types of trailer homes are eligible for demolition? Any standard or mobile trailer homes on residential or commercial properties can be scheduled for demolition.
Is a permit required for trailer home demolition? Permit requirements depend on local regulations; it is advisable to check with local authorities before proceeding.
What should be prepared before demolition begins? Clear the area around the trailer home and disconnect utilities to ensure safety and smooth removal.
How is debris managed after demolition? Debris is typically removed and disposed of according to local waste management guidelines after the work is completed.
